How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 32312?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 32312 Studio Apartments | $1,126 | $820 | $1,979 |
| 32312 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,286 | $800 | $3,400 |
| 32312 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,525 | $975 | $3,400 |
| 32312 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,725 | $1,200 | $3,467 |
| 32312 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,000 | $1,700 | $3,100 |
